新聞中心
本文和大家重點討論一下Perl標量轉換函數(shù)的用法,比如,函數(shù)chop,它的調用語法是$lastchar=chop(var),表示解說var可為變量或數(shù)組,當var為變量時,***一個字符被刪除并賦給$lastchar,當var為數(shù)組/列表時,所有元素的***一個字符被刪除,***一個元素的***一個字母賦給$lastchar。

為六合等地區(qū)用戶提供了全套網(wǎng)頁設計制作服務,及六合網(wǎng)站建設行業(yè)解決方案。主營業(yè)務為網(wǎng)站制作、成都網(wǎng)站建設、六合網(wǎng)站設計,以傳統(tǒng)方式定制建設網(wǎng)站,并提供域名空間備案等一條龍服務,秉承以專業(yè)、用心的態(tài)度為用戶提供真誠的服務。我們深信只要達到每一位用戶的要求,就會得到認可,從而選擇與我們長期合作。這樣,我們也可以走得更遠!
Perl標量轉換函數(shù)
Perl標量轉換函數(shù)名 chop
調用語法$lastchar=chop(var);
解說var可為變量或數(shù)組,當var為變量時,***一個字符被刪除并賦給$lastchar,當var為數(shù)組/列表時,所有元素的***一個字符被刪除,***一個元素的***一個字母賦給$lastchar。
Perl標量轉換函數(shù)名 chomp
調用語法result=chomp(var);
解說檢查字符串或字符串列表中元素的***一個字符是否為由系統(tǒng)變量$/定義的行分隔符,如果是就刪除。返回值為實際刪除的字符個數(shù)。
Perl標量轉換函數(shù)名 crypt
調用語法result=crypt(original,salt);
解說用DES算法加密字符串,original是將要加密的字符串,salt是兩個字符的字符串,定義如何改變DES算法,以使更難解碼。返回值為加密后的串。
Perl標量轉換函數(shù)名 hex
調用語法decnum=hex(hexnum);
解說將十六進制數(shù)(字符串形式)轉化為十進制數(shù)。
Perl標量轉換函數(shù)名 int
調用語法intnum=int(floatnum);
解說將浮點數(shù)舍去小數(shù)部分轉化為整型數(shù)。
Perl標量轉換函數(shù)名 oct
調用語法decnum=oct(octnum);
解說將八進制數(shù)(字符串形式)或十六進制數(shù)("0x.."形式)轉化為十進制數(shù)。
Perl標量轉換函數(shù)名 ord
調用語法asciival=ord(char);
解說返回單個字符的ASCII值,與PASCAL中同名函數(shù)類似。
Perl標量轉換函數(shù)名 chr
調用語法$char=chr(asciival);
解說返回ASCII值的相應字符,與PASCAL中同名函數(shù)類似。
Perl標量轉換函數(shù)名 pack
調用語法formatstr=pack(packformat,list);
解說把一個列表或數(shù)組以在實際機器存貯格式或C等編程語言使用的格式轉化(包裝)到一個簡單變量中。參數(shù)packformat包含一個或多個格式字符,列表中每個元素對應一個,各格式字符間可用空格或tab隔開,因為pack忽略空格。
分享標題:Perl標量轉換函數(shù)用法指南
文章來源:http://fisionsoft.com.cn/article/djeigjj.html


咨詢
建站咨詢
